The Science of Spice: Capsaicin and Your Body
When you eat spicy food, the primary component at work is capsaicin, found in chili peppers. Capsaicin activates temperature-sensitive pain receptors in your mouth and digestive tract known as TRPV1 receptors. Your body interprets this sensation as heat or pain and initiates a physiological response.
Thermogenesis: The Metabolic Burn
This activation of TRPV1 receptors leads to a process called thermogenesis, where your body increases its heat production. As your body works to cool itself down, it expends more energy, leading to a temporary and slight increase in your metabolic rate. This thermogenic effect is responsible for the warm, sweaty sensation many people experience after eating a hot dish. While the effect is real, research shows it is a relatively small increase in calorie burning. For this reason, relying solely on spicy food for weight loss or a major energy boost is unrealistic. The body can also adapt to this effect over time with regular consumption.
The Endorphin Rush: A Natural High
Beyond the metabolic effect, capsaicin triggers a release of endorphins. These are your body's natural painkillers, and they can produce a temporary sense of euphoria or pleasure, often referred to as a "chili high". This mood-boosting effect is one of the key reasons people enjoy spicy foods, even if the initial sensation is painful. This feeling can be mistaken for a surge of energy or alertness, but it's actually a hormonal and psychological response, not a direct increase in physical energy.
Short-Term Boost vs. Long-Term Effects
While spicy food offers a rapid, temporary lift, its impact on long-term energy levels is less straightforward. The immediate thermogenic and endorphin effects create a feeling of being energized. However, other factors can influence how you feel hours later. Eating a very heavy or greasy meal alongside spicy components can divert significant blood flow to the digestive system, potentially causing a “food coma” and feeling of sluggishness. Additionally, consuming spicy food too close to bedtime can disrupt sleep by raising your core body temperature, which can lead to fatigue the next day.
Potential Downsides for Energy
- Digestive Discomfort: For some, especially those with sensitive stomachs, the irritation from capsaicin can cause heartburn, acid reflux, or digestive issues that are counterproductive to feeling energized.
- Sleep Disruption: A late-night spicy meal can make it harder to fall and stay asleep due to increased body temperature, leading to reduced energy levels the following day.
- Dizziness: In some cases, the vasodilation caused by capsaicin can cause a temporary drop in blood pressure, leading to dizziness or lightheadedness.
Spice vs. True Energy Boosters: A Comparison
| Feature | Spicy Food (Capsaicin) | True Energy Boosters (Caffeine, Carbs) | 
|---|---|---|
| Mechanism | Activates TRPV1 receptors, triggers thermogenesis and endorphins | Stimulates the central nervous system (Caffeine) or provides direct glucose for fuel (Carbs) | 
| Sensation | Feeling of heat, excitement, and mild euphoria | Heightened alertness, reduced perceived fatigue, readily available fuel | 
| Onset | Immediate (during and shortly after consumption) | Within 30-60 minutes | 
| Duration | Short-lived, fades as the sensation diminishes | Varies; several hours for caffeine, immediate drop for simple sugars | 
| Primary Effect | Temporary metabolic and hormonal response | Direct stimulation or fuel provision for the body | 
| Best Used For | Boosting mood, short-term calorie burn | Sustained mental focus, physical exertion | 
How to Incorporate Spice for a Positive Effect
If you enjoy the mild lift spicy food provides, you can incorporate it strategically without the negative effects. Consider these tips:
- Timing: Consume your spiciest meals during the day, not late at night, to avoid disrupting sleep.
- Moderation: Find your personal tolerance level. You can still reap the benefits without suffering digestive discomfort or an overwhelming heat sensation.
- Balance: Pair spicy food with balanced, nutritious meals. This will help prevent the energy crash associated with heavy, carbohydrate-rich foods.
- Hydration: Drink plenty of water to help manage the heat and stay hydrated. Dehydration can contribute to fatigue.
- Combination: Combine spicy foods with other natural energy boosters like green tea or nutrient-dense protein.
Conclusion
In summary, while the sensation of an energy increase from spicy food is real, it's primarily a short-term metabolic and hormonal response driven by capsaicin. It leads to a temporary boost in metabolism and a rush of mood-lifting endorphins, but it is not a source of sustained energy like carbohydrates or a central nervous system stimulant like caffeine. The heat and excitement are short-lived, and consuming too much spicy food, or eating it at the wrong time, can lead to negative side effects that counteract any perceived energy boost. For optimal wellness, enjoy spicy foods in moderation as part of a balanced diet, mindful of your personal tolerance and its potential impact on sleep and digestion.
